| // Gathers data from the NavigationHandle assigned to navigations that start |
| // with the expected URL. |
| class NavigationHandleObserver : public WebContentsObserver { |
| public: |
| NavigationHandleObserver(WebContents* web_contents, |
| const GURL& expected_start_url) |
| : WebContentsObserver(web_contents), |
| page_transition_(ui::PAGE_TRANSITION_LINK), |
| expected_start_url_(expected_start_url) {} |
| |
| void DidStartNavigation(NavigationHandle* navigation_handle) override { |
| if (handle_ || navigation_handle->GetURL() != expected_start_url_) |
| return; |
| |
| handle_ = navigation_handle; |
| has_committed_ = false; |
| is_error_ = false; |
| page_transition_ = ui::PAGE_TRANSITION_LINK; |
| last_committed_url_ = GURL(); |
| |
| is_main_frame_ = navigation_handle->IsInMainFrame(); |
| is_parent_main_frame_ = navigation_handle->IsParentMainFrame(); |
| is_renderer_initiated_ = navigation_handle->IsRendererInitiated(); |
| is_same_page_ = navigation_handle->IsSamePage(); |
| was_redirected_ = navigation_handle->WasServerRedirect(); |
| frame_tree_node_id_ = navigation_handle->GetFrameTreeNodeId(); |
| } |
| |
| void DidFinishNavigation(NavigationHandle* navigation_handle) override { |
| if (navigation_handle != handle_) |
| return; |
| |
| DCHECK_EQ(is_main_frame_, navigation_handle->IsInMainFrame()); |
| DCHECK_EQ(is_parent_main_frame_, navigation_handle->IsParentMainFrame()); |
| DCHECK_EQ(is_same_page_, navigation_handle->IsSamePage()); |
| DCHECK_EQ(is_renderer_initiated_, navigation_handle->IsRendererInitiated()); |
| DCHECK_EQ(frame_tree_node_id_, navigation_handle->GetFrameTreeNodeId()); |
| |
| was_redirected_ = navigation_handle->WasServerRedirect(); |
| net_error_code_ = navigation_handle->GetNetErrorCode(); |
| |
| if (navigation_handle->HasCommitted()) { |
| has_committed_ = true; |
| if (!navigation_handle->IsErrorPage()) { |
| page_transition_ = navigation_handle->GetPageTransition(); |
| last_committed_url_ = navigation_handle->GetURL(); |
| } else { |
| is_error_ = true; |
| } |
| } else { |
| has_committed_ = false; |
| is_error_ = true; |
| } |
| |
| handle_ = nullptr; |
| } |
| |
| bool has_committed() { return has_committed_; } |
| bool is_error() { return is_error_; } |
| bool is_main_frame() { return is_main_frame_; } |
| bool is_parent_main_frame() { return is_parent_main_frame_; } |
| bool is_renderer_initiated() { return is_renderer_initiated_; } |
| bool is_same_page() { return is_same_page_; } |
| bool was_redirected() { return was_redirected_; } |
| int frame_tree_node_id() { return frame_tree_node_id_; } |
| |
| const GURL& last_committed_url() { return last_committed_url_; } |
| |
| ui::PageTransition page_transition() { return page_transition_; } |
| |
| net::Error net_error_code() { return net_error_code_; } |
| |
| private: |
| // A reference to the NavigationHandle so this class will track only |
| // one navigation at a time. It is set at DidStartNavigation and cleared |
| // at DidFinishNavigation before the NavigationHandle is destroyed. |
| NavigationHandle* handle_ = nullptr; |
| bool has_committed_ = false; |
| bool is_error_ = false; |
| bool is_main_frame_ = false; |
| bool is_parent_main_frame_ = false; |
| bool is_renderer_initiated_ = true; |
| bool is_same_page_ = false; |
| bool was_redirected_ = false; |
| int frame_tree_node_id_ = -1; |
| ui::PageTransition page_transition_ = ui::PAGE_TRANSITION_LINK; |
| GURL expected_start_url_; |
| GURL last_committed_url_; |
| net::Error net_error_code_ = net::OK; |
| }; |

| // A test NavigationThrottle that will return pre-determined checks and run |
| // callbacks when the various NavigationThrottle methods are called. It is |
| // not instantiated directly but through a TestNavigationThrottleInstaller. |
| class TestNavigationThrottle : public NavigationThrottle { |
| public: |
| TestNavigationThrottle( |
| NavigationHandle* handle, |
| NavigationThrottle::ThrottleCheckResult will_start_result, |
| NavigationThrottle::ThrottleCheckResult will_redirect_result, |
| NavigationThrottle::ThrottleCheckResult will_process_result, |
| base::Closure did_call_will_start, |
| base::Closure did_call_will_redirect, |
| base::Closure did_call_will_process) |
| : NavigationThrottle(handle), |
| will_start_result_(will_start_result), |
| will_redirect_result_(will_redirect_result), |
| will_process_result_(will_process_result), |
| did_call_will_start_(did_call_will_start), |
| did_call_will_redirect_(did_call_will_redirect), |
| did_call_will_process_(did_call_will_process) {} |
| ~TestNavigationThrottle() override {} |
| |
| void Resume() { navigation_handle()->Resume(); } |
| |
| RequestContextType request_context_type() { return request_context_type_; } |
| |
| private: |
| // NavigationThrottle implementation. |
| NavigationThrottle::ThrottleCheckResult WillStartRequest() override { |
| NavigationHandleImpl* navigation_handle_impl = |
| static_cast<NavigationHandleImpl*>(navigation_handle()); |
| CHECK_NE(REQUEST_CONTEXT_TYPE_UNSPECIFIED, |
| navigation_handle_impl->request_context_type()); |
| request_context_type_ = navigation_handle_impl->request_context_type(); |
| |
| BrowserThread::PostTask(BrowserThread::UI, FROM_HERE, did_call_will_start_); |
| return will_start_result_; |
| } |
| |
| NavigationThrottle::ThrottleCheckResult WillRedirectRequest() override { |
| NavigationHandleImpl* navigation_handle_impl = |
| static_cast<NavigationHandleImpl*>(navigation_handle()); |
| CHECK_EQ(request_context_type_, |
| navigation_handle_impl->request_context_type()); |
| |
| BrowserThread::PostTask(BrowserThread::UI, FROM_HERE, |
| did_call_will_redirect_); |
| return will_redirect_result_; |
| } |
| |
| NavigationThrottle::ThrottleCheckResult WillProcessResponse() override { |
| NavigationHandleImpl* navigation_handle_impl = |
| static_cast<NavigationHandleImpl*>(navigation_handle()); |
| CHECK_EQ(request_context_type_, |
| navigation_handle_impl->request_context_type()); |
| |
| BrowserThread::PostTask(BrowserThread::UI, FROM_HERE, |
| did_call_will_process_); |
| return will_process_result_; |
| } |
| |
| NavigationThrottle::ThrottleCheckResult will_start_result_; |
| NavigationThrottle::ThrottleCheckResult will_redirect_result_; |
| NavigationThrottle::ThrottleCheckResult will_process_result_; |
| base::Closure did_call_will_start_; |
| base::Closure did_call_will_redirect_; |
| base::Closure did_call_will_process_; |
| RequestContextType request_context_type_ = REQUEST_CONTEXT_TYPE_UNSPECIFIED; |
| }; |

| // Install a TestNavigationThrottle on all following requests and allows waiting |
| // for various NavigationThrottle related events. Waiting works only for the |
| // immediately next navigation. New instances are needed to wait for further |
| // navigations. |
| class TestNavigationThrottleInstaller : public WebContentsObserver { |
| public: |
| TestNavigationThrottleInstaller( |
| WebContents* web_contents, |
| NavigationThrottle::ThrottleCheckResult will_start_result, |
| NavigationThrottle::ThrottleCheckResult will_redirect_result, |
| NavigationThrottle::ThrottleCheckResult will_process_result) |
| : WebContentsObserver(web_contents), |
| will_start_result_(will_start_result), |
| will_redirect_result_(will_redirect_result), |
| will_process_result_(will_process_result), |
| weak_factory_(this) {} |
| ~TestNavigationThrottleInstaller() override {} |
| |
| TestNavigationThrottle* navigation_throttle() { return navigation_throttle_; } |
| |
| void WaitForThrottleWillStart() { |
| if (will_start_called_) |
| return; |
| will_start_loop_runner_ = new MessageLoopRunner(); |
| will_start_loop_runner_->Run(); |
| will_start_loop_runner_ = nullptr; |
| } |
| |
| void WaitForThrottleWillRedirect() { |
| if (will_redirect_called_) |
| return; |
| will_redirect_loop_runner_ = new MessageLoopRunner(); |
| will_redirect_loop_runner_->Run(); |
| will_redirect_loop_runner_ = nullptr; |
| } |
| |
| void WaitForThrottleWillProcess() { |
| if (will_process_called_) |
| return; |
| will_process_loop_runner_ = new MessageLoopRunner(); |
| will_process_loop_runner_->Run(); |
| will_process_loop_runner_ = nullptr; |
| } |
| |
| int will_start_called() { return will_start_called_; } |
| int will_redirect_called() { return will_redirect_called_; } |
| int will_process_called() { return will_process_called_; } |
| |
| int install_count() { return install_count_; } |
| |
| private: |
| void DidStartNavigation(NavigationHandle* handle) override { |
| std::unique_ptr<NavigationThrottle> throttle(new TestNavigationThrottle( |
| handle, will_start_result_, will_redirect_result_, will_process_result_, |
| base::Bind(&TestNavigationThrottleInstaller::DidCallWillStartRequest, |
| weak_factory_.GetWeakPtr()), |
| base::Bind(&TestNavigationThrottleInstaller::DidCallWillRedirectRequest, |
| weak_factory_.GetWeakPtr()), |
| base::Bind(&TestNavigationThrottleInstaller::DidCallWillProcessResponse, |
| weak_factory_.GetWeakPtr()))); |
| navigation_throttle_ = static_cast<TestNavigationThrottle*>(throttle.get()); |
| handle->RegisterThrottleForTesting(std::move(throttle)); |
| ++install_count_; |
| } |
| |
| void DidFinishNavigation(NavigationHandle* handle) override { |
| if (!navigation_throttle_) |
| return; |
| |
| if (handle == navigation_throttle_->navigation_handle()) |
| navigation_throttle_ = nullptr; |
| } |
| |
| void DidCallWillStartRequest() { |
| will_start_called_++; |
| if (will_start_loop_runner_) |
| will_start_loop_runner_->Quit(); |
| } |
| |
| void DidCallWillRedirectRequest() { |
| will_redirect_called_++; |
| if (will_redirect_loop_runner_) |
| will_redirect_loop_runner_->Quit(); |
| } |
| |
| void DidCallWillProcessResponse() { |
| will_process_called_++; |
| if (will_process_loop_runner_) |
| will_process_loop_runner_->Quit(); |
| } |
| |
| NavigationThrottle::ThrottleCheckResult will_start_result_; |
| NavigationThrottle::ThrottleCheckResult will_redirect_result_; |
| NavigationThrottle::ThrottleCheckResult will_process_result_; |
| int will_start_called_ = 0; |
| int will_redirect_called_ = 0; |
| int will_process_called_ = 0; |
| TestNavigationThrottle* navigation_throttle_ = nullptr; |
| int install_count_ = 0; |
| scoped_refptr<MessageLoopRunner> will_start_loop_runner_; |
| scoped_refptr<MessageLoopRunner> will_redirect_loop_runner_; |
| scoped_refptr<MessageLoopRunner> will_process_loop_runner_; |
| |
| // The throttle installer can be deleted before all tasks posted by its |
| // throttles are run, so it must be referenced via weak pointers. |
| base::WeakPtrFactory<TestNavigationThrottleInstaller> weak_factory_; |
| }; |
